RePlastSole offers a sustainable solution to the staggering problem of plastic pollution in Tanzania, where approximately 370,000 tons of plastic waste are generated annually, with a disheartening statistic revealing that about 90% of this waste remains unrecycled. This pervasive issue extends globally, with over 5 trillion plastic items estimated to be floating in waterways and oceans, threatening marine ecosystems and the health of millions of people worldwide.
To combat this crisis, RePlastSole employs innovative technology to repurpose discarded plastic bottles, a significant contributor to pollution in Tanzania's waterways, into durable and fashionable footwear. Through our patented process, we're able to convert these bottles into modular shoe components, including soles, uppers, and laces. Each pair of RePlastSole shoes represents a tangible solution, contributing to the reduction of plastic waste and promoting a circular economy.
The impact of RePlastSole extends beyond environmental preservation. By engaging with around 50 waste collectors, including marginalized groups such as women, we empower local communities and provide economic opportunities. Through our initiative, these individuals earn income by collecting and selling plastic bottles to our recycling partners, contributing to their livelihoods and overall well-being.
Since our inception, RePlastSole has made significant strides in mitigating plastic pollution and promoting sustainability. We have successfully sold over 6,000 pairs of shoes, each crafted from recycled plastic waste. Additionally, our initiative has resulted in a net offset of approximately 145.9 kilograms of CO2 per shoe, further highlighting the environmental benefits of our solution.

The core technology that powers RePlastSole is a combination of innovative recycling processes and sustainable materials engineering. Our solution leverages advanced manufacturing techniques to transform plastic waste into high-quality footwear components, contributing to both environmental sustainability and social impact.
Key components of our technology include:
Plastic Recycling Technology: RePlastSole utilizes cutting-edge recycling technology to process plastic waste collected from landfills, waterways, and communities. This technology involves sorting, cleaning, and shredding plastic bottles to prepare them for further processing.
Material Innovation: We have developed proprietary techniques to convert recycled plastic bottles into durable and flexible materials suitable for footwear production. These materials undergo rigorous testing to ensure quality, comfort, and durability, meeting or exceeding industry standards for footwear performance.
Modular Shoe Design: Our modular shoe design enables efficient use of recycled materials while allowing for customization and versatility. Components such as soles, uppers, and laces are designed to be interchangeable, facilitating easy repairs and replacements and extending the lifespan of RePlastSole shoes.
Air Bubble Infusion Technology: To enhance comfort and performance, we incorporate air bubble infusion technology into the design of our shoes. This innovative feature provides cushioning and support, giving wearers a comfortable and enjoyable walking experience.
Sustainable Manufacturing Practices: In addition to recycling plastic waste, RePlastSole prioritizes sustainability throughout the manufacturing process. We minimize energy consumption, water usage, and waste generation, striving to reduce our environmental footprint and promote responsible production practices.

At RePlastSole, we have developed a comprehensive plan for achieving financial sustainability while maximizing our social and environmental impact. Our revenue model is primarily based on selling sustainable footwear products, supplemented by strategic partnerships, grants, and investment funding. Here's an overview of our plan:
Revenue from Product Sales: Our primary revenue stream comes from selling RePlastSole shoes to consumers who prioritize sustainability and ethical consumption. By offering high-quality, eco-friendly footwear, we aim to capture a segment of the growing market for sustainable fashion and accessories. Our pricing strategy is designed to cover our production costs, generate profits, and reinvest in our operations and growth.
Online and Offline Distribution Channels: We leverage a combination of online retail through our e-commerce platform and offline partnerships with retail stores and community events to reach our target customers. This multi-channel approach allows us to expand our reach, access diverse customer segments, and increase sales opportunities.
Strategic Partnerships: We seek strategic partnerships with like-minded organizations, retailers, and brands to amplify our impact, reach new audiences, and enhance our distribution channels. Collaborations with sustainable fashion stores, eco-conscious boutiques, and community organizations help us broaden our market presence and increase product visibility.
Grants and Funding Opportunities: We actively pursue grants, awards, and funding opportunities from TechCrush,Fashion for Change and TechStars to support specific projects, initiatives, and operational expenses. These grants provide critical financial support for research and development, community engagement, and scaling our impact.
Investment Funding: In the long term, we may explore opportunities to raise investment capital from impact investors, venture capitalists, or social enterprise funds to accelerate our growth and scale our operations. Investment funding can help us expand our production capacity, invest in marketing and distribution, and explore new market opportunities.
Evidence of Success:
- To date, we have successfully generated revenue of $36,000 from product sales through our e-commerce platform and retail partnerships. We have achieved steady growth in sales volume and revenue, indicating strong market demand for our sustainable footwear products.
- Additionally, we have secured $25,000 grants and awards from Climate Kic,Advancing Technologies for Humanity and Fashion for Change. These grants have provided crucial funding for prototyping, testing, and scaling our impact.
